$5 Million Here, $5 Million There...
When it comes to cutting Defense spending, keep this in mind: every day, at 5:00, the Pentagon issues a list of contracts issued that day. It can be pretty long -- sometimes as much as 20-25 items. And the list only includes contracts valued at $5 million and up.
